Overview

The Godox MS Series Compact Studio Flash is a lightweight, compact, and durable lighting solution designed for studio portraiture and e-commerce product photography. It is suitable for various applications including headshots, waist shots, certificate photography, and general product photography. The flash can also serve as high light, background light, or hair light in larger studios and workshops.

Function Description:

The MS series studio flash features a built-in Godox 2.4G wireless X system, allowing for remote control of flash power ratio, modeling lamp, and buzzer, as well as flash triggering, when used with optional X1, XT16, or FT-16 triggers. The flash provides precise output displayed on an LCD panel, with 50 steps of power adjustment from 1/32 to 1/1 (or 5.0 to 10.0). It offers outstanding output stability, with no more than 2% shifts under the same output. The anti-preflash function enables synchronization with cameras that have a one-preflash firing system. The device also includes an auto memory and recovery function for adjusted panel settings.

Important Technical Specifications:

The MS series comes in two models: MS200 and MS300.

  • Max Power (Ws): MS200 offers 200Ws, while MS300 offers 300Ws.
  • Guide Number (m ISO 100): MS200 has a guide number of 53, and MS300 has 58 (both with a highly effective reflector).
  • Color Temperature: 5600±200k.
  • Operating Voltage: AC110V-120V~60Hz or AC220-240V(50Hz).
  • Power Output Control: Adjustable from 5.0 to 10.0 (1/32 to 1/1).
  • Modeling Lamp (W): 150W.
  • Modeling Lamp Level: Adjustable from 5% to 100%.
  • Recycle Time: 0.1~1.3s (220V) / 0.1~1.8s (110V).
  • Triggering Method: Sync cord, Test button, Slave triggering, Wireless control port.
  • Flash Duration: 1/2000~1/800s.
  • Parameters Output from Sync Cord Jack: 5V.
  • Parameters Output from USB Port: 5V/200mA (only for Godox receiver).
  • Fuse: F8AL 250V.
  • Dimensions: Flash diameter 12.6cm, height of flash with handle 12.7cm, length of flash with lamp cover 28.3cm.
  • Net Weight: Approximately 2.6kg.

Usage Features:

  • Flash Preparation: Users need to install the modeling lamp and glass protection cover, then attach the flash unit to a light stand. The mounting bracket and direction adjusting handle allow for precise positioning.
  • Power Connection: Connect the flash to an AC power source using the provided power cord.
  • Modeling Lamp Control: The 150W modeling lamp can be set to OFF, PROP (power changes with flash power), or Percentage (manual brightness adjustment from 5% to 100%). It also features an auto-off function after 4 hours to prevent overheating. A long press of the modeling lamp button can toggle the function where the modeling lamp turns off when triggering the flash.
  • Power Output Control: The select dial allows free adjustment of power output from 1/32 to 1/1. The test button discharges power when output is adjusted from high to low.
  • Test Button: Used to fire the flash without taking a picture and to adjust flash brightness. Pressing the SET button and turning on the flash displays its version.
  • Sync Triggering: A 3.5mm sync cord jack allows synchronous firing with the camera shutter.
  • GR/CH Button: Short press to adjust the built-in wireless group (0 to F). Long press to adjust the built-in wireless channel (1 to 32).
  • Slave Trigger Model: Three modes are available:
    • No optical control: Slave triggering is off.
    • Optic S1 Secondary Unit Setting: In M manual flash mode, the flash fires synchronously with the main flash, ignoring pre-flashes.
    • Optic S2 Secondary Unit Setting: In M manual flash mode, the flash ignores a single "preflash" from the main flash and fires in response to the second, actual flash.
  • Buzz Function: Provides an audible reminder when the flash is fully charged and ready.
  • Alarm Display: Indicates errors like "E0" (temperature sensor error) or "E3" (inner capacitance and voltage too high). If these alarms occur, the device should be sent for professional maintenance.
  • Memory Function: The device remembers panel settings 3 seconds after adjustment and restores them upon next startup.
  • Over-Temperature Protection: The flash automatically turns off its firing function and displays a blinking temperature alarm when its inner temperature is too high. Functions resume when the temperature drops below 50°C.
  • Wireless Control Function: The built-in 2.4G wireless transmission allows remote control with X1 and XT16 flash triggers. Synchronously pressing the GR/CH and S1/S2 buttons activates/deactivates wireless transmission. Channel IDs can be changed to prevent signal interference.

Maintenance Features:

  • Immediate Shutdown: The device should be shut down immediately if it works abnormally to diagnose the issue.
  • Impact Avoidance: Avoid sudden impacts, and the lamp should be regularly dedusted.
  • Normal Warming: It is normal for the lamp to warm up during use. Continuous flashes should be avoided if unnecessary.
  • Authorized Maintenance: Maintenance must be performed by an authorized department using original accessories.
  • User-Replaceable Parts: The flash tube and modeling lamp are user-replaceable and can be obtained from the manufacturer.
  • Warranty: The product, excluding consumables like flash tubes and modeling lamps, comes with a one-year warranty. Unauthorized service voids the warranty.
  • Damage/Wetting: If the product has failures or was wetted, it should not be used until repaired by a professional.
  • Power Disconnection: Disconnect the power when cleaning the flash or changing the flash tube/modeling lamp.
  • Specifications Changes: Changes to specifications or designs may not be reflected in the manual.
  • Tube Replacement: To replace the flash tube, shut down the power, remove the power cord, and wear insulated gloves. Loosen the iron wire, gently pull out the old tube, transfer the feet casing to the new tube, and carefully insert the new tube into the copper outlets, securing it with the iron wire.
